A parallel light beam containing two wavelengths, 480. nm and 700. nm, strikes a plain piece of glass at an angle of incidence of 60°. The index of refraction of the glass is 1.4830 at 480. nm and 1.4760 at 700. nm

Determine the angle between the two beams in the glass.


0.196°
